Microsoft VLSC Replaces MVLS on 6 Dec 09
Microsoft is set to replace its eOpen & MVLS sites with the Volume Licensing Service Centre (VLSC) after 6 December. This new Web site is designed to enable you to manage your volume licensing agreements, download software, access volume licence keys and activate SA benefits. The old sites will automatically redirect to VLSC.
